N.V. Rajeshkumar is a scholar working on Molecular Biology, Pharmacology and Physiology. According to data from OpenAlex, N.V. Rajeshkumar has authored 20 papers receiving a total of 722 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 6 papers in Pharmacology and 6 papers in Physiology. Recurrent topics in N.V. Rajeshkumar's work include Nitric Oxide and Endothelin Effects (4 papers), Phytochemistry and Bioactivity Studies (3 papers) and Estrogen and related hormone effects (3 papers). N.V. Rajeshkumar is often cited by papers focused on Nitric Oxide and Endothelin Effects (4 papers), Phytochemistry and Bioactivity Studies (3 papers) and Estrogen and related hormone effects (3 papers). N.V. Rajeshkumar collaborates with scholars based in India, United States and Kenya. N.V. Rajeshkumar's co-authors include Ramadasan Kuttan, K.L. Joy, Russel S. Ramsewak, Girija Kuttan, Muraleedharan G. Nair, R Kuttan, Anil Gulati, Girija Kuttan, Mangatt P. Biju and George A. Matwyshyn and has published in prestigious journals such as Journal of Ethnopharmacology, Cancer Letters and Toxicology and Applied Pharmacology.
